This is an Everquest2 EQ2 crafting bot version 2.5

October 25, 2005 version 2.5
New in this update:

1. Minor patch to work with the latest tradeskill.XML UI.
2. Load/Save are now working
3. Added rest til full health/power
4. Added cast "=" buff between items.


Updated: February 1, 2005
--Works with latest tradskill UI patch.


First the features:

1. Crafts for ya (duh!)
2. Counters failures with tradeskill buffs.
3. Keeps crafting until out of supplies.
4. Optional additional buffs every tick.
5. Stats window
6. Added a Pause feature. Move your mouse and it will pause the script.
7. Added a Craft XX items feature.
8. Added a Save Config feature.
9. Added a Reset Tab to fix bad buff assignments
10. Added a random area to click to prevent detection for clicking begin/repeat
11. Added some routines to help prevent bad buff assignment
12. Now works for AMD and Intel Processors, others?
13. Crafting starts out paused now.
14. Various small logic tweaks.

Next, the umm.. undocumented features:

1. Doesnt always hit the counter buff. Every now and then one slips by. But it (for me atleast) hits about 99% of them.
2. If you use the additional buffs, the chance to miss a counter buff increases.
3. Only works in windowed mode right now (althought you can try in full screen). Alt-Enter your EQ2 window to switch to windowed mode. This is until admin fixes the getpixel function. Otherwise it seems to messup alot in full screen mode.
4. Never craft AFK! This can get you banned!


Things to come:

1. vendor buy/sell
2. harvest bot
3. lottery number generator that is pretty accurate at predicting the next lottery numbers up to 2 months in advance.

Install Procedures:

1. Grab the EQ2Crafter.xui from the downloads and double click to install the plugin.
2. Once in game bring up the plugin via CTRL-INS-# (1-9) or move the mouse to the bottom of the game screen.
2.1. Press P to bring up your persona window. Place it behind the crafter plugin.
3. Click the config tab.
4. Click Config button.
5. Move the yellow box so that it covers your fuel (coal, candles, etc) and click. (NOTE THIS IS THE FUEL IN THE CRAFTING WINDOW)
6. If it fails to move, click reconfig and try again.
7. Choose what additional buffs you want.
8. Set hotkeys for your buffs in hotkey 1,2,3. These are the ONLY keys that are supported atm.
9. Click Start crafting.
10. It will start out in learner mode. Follow the onscreen instructions until it takes over with automated crafting.
11. Stay at the keyboard and watch it craft for you all nite long.


Troubleshooting:

1. If it fails to correctly set your buffs, you will need to click the config tab again, click stop, then click reconfig, then click start all over again.
2. If it fails to do very well in full screen mode, try switching to windowed mode. (alt-enter)
3. If it doesnt work very well for you. ITS BETA, give me a break!
